This is why you don't let these guys tow your car out of the snow. I've towed many a car out of a snowbank with my pick-up without any issue. It looks like when they backed up the first or second time, the hook came off of the frame or whatever it was originally attached to, and found something else to grab onto. This is why when using a rope or chain with a hook, you loop the chain around the frame or whatever is convenient and attach the hook to the chain. This way it doesn't come loose, and the hook can't get stuck to the frame.

Its idiotic people like this that give america a bad name. Really they where total idiots. First if they had pushed the car forward they could have been free. Second the only way they got in that spot in the first place is someones inability to backup in a stright line. Third if your pulling someone out you dont do it at such an angle that you end up pulling them thru even more snow. Fourth you dont jerk the car by having the tow line slack and then jerk it. Fith you secure the tow line to a tow hold or wrap it around the frame where its exposed.
